i was taken to k & c on 29/07/16 with a bleeding varicose vein. i was treated with dignity and compassion. kindness was shown especially by a doctor who introduced them-self and is a vascular surgeon. later another vascular surgeon, appeared explained what they were going to do and after i was told about future treatment i might require. i feel very confident in our nhs and perhaps more people should complain less and try to support their local medical facilities.
